Description la_antorcha_guia 2010-10-26 00:29:45 UTC
Description of problem:
error log:
request failed: error reading the headers


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
httpd-2.2.16-1.fc14.x86_64

How reproducible:
work with apache SNI enabled.

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Open IE, Firefox, ...
2. Setup Httpd + Mod-security + ...
3. Run PHP script under SSL, SNI. Post request.
  
Actual results:
Http 400 Bad request.
request failed: error reading the headers

Expected results:
Http 200 Code.

Additional info:
Non problem under fc13 same config.
